Description

Ce module affiche une liste des mois calendaires contenant les articles archivés. Après avoir changé le statut d'un article à archivé, la liste est automatiquement générée.

To add a new Articles Archived module or edit an existing Articles Archived module, navigate to the Module Manager:

  • Select Extensions  Modules

Click the New button and click on Articles Archived in the modal popup window.

To Edit an existing Articles Archived module, in the Module Manager click on the Articles Archived Modules Title or click the Articles Archived module's check box and then click the Edit button in the Toolbar.

Details

  • Title. The title of the module. This is also the title displayed in the Frontend for the module.

Module

This module shows a list of the calendar months containing archived articles.

  • # of Months: The number of months to display (the default is 10)
